Abstract

The biographies of five graduates of the Mining Institute in the 19th-20th centuries are considered: N.P. Vollendorf, A.G. Redko, A.F. Hartman, V.P. Smirnov and P.V. Latyshev. All of them worked at the St. Petersburg Mint, improving their theoretical and practical skills and left a noticeable trace in the annals of the factory. Three of them were the heads of the Mint
